Deathmineral Posted June 14, 2012 Posted June 14, 2012 You guys know you have total control over how Adblock Plus works right? You can simply block the specific offending ads and the less bothersome ads you could still allow to show up. This is one of the reasons I love Adblock Plus, it allows you to block anything and you can be as vague or specific as you want with what you block, could be an entire site, could be just a certain page on a site, could be a specific ad.
